Job Description
Charleston, SC Tour Pilot primarily covering Charleston harbor and surrounding beaches. The position is for a motivated pilot capable of self management.
Tours require a brief narration of history, sights and marine life. Flights also include wildlife surveys, ball drops, photo shoots, possible instruction and maintenance if A&P.
Such talents as required to create an enjoyable experience for the public are a necessity.
Flights depart from KJZI and will be performed with the precision and safety expected from a commercial pilot.
Pilots should expect to earn at least 50K / year including tips.
Advancement with managerial skills.
Work schedule will be discussed individually.
Job Requirements
FAA Commercial Rotor certificate
Class II med
Participate in FAA Drug and alcohol program
No previous failed drug tests or incidents
200 hrs Robinson, 50 hrs R44.
Preferred :
RHC safety course
CFI
Under 200 lbs
Adept at both managing social media and working with the public
300 hrs, A&P, CFII , light weight.
